Maryland Terrapins (11-18, 4-14 Big Ten) at Wisconsin Badgers (20-9, 12-6 Big Ten)

Madison, Wisconsin; Wednesday, 8 p.m. EST

BOTTOM LINE: Wisconsin hosts Maryland after Braeden Carrington scored 32 points in Wisconsin’s 90-73 win against the Washington Huskies.

The Badgers are 14-2 on their home court. Wisconsin is 19-8 against opponents over .500.

The Terrapins are 4-14 in Big Ten play. Maryland ranks ninth in the Big Ten with 32.2 rebounds per game led by Solomon Washington averaging 9.3.

Wisconsin averages 83.0 points, 5.9 more per game than the 77.1 Maryland gives up. Maryland averages 8.4 made 3-pointers per game this season, 0.4 more makes per game than Wisconsin gives up.

The Badgers and Terrapins face off Wednesday for the first time in conference play this season.

TOP PERFORMERS: John Blackwell averages 2.6 made 3-pointers per game for the Badgers, scoring 18.3 points while shooting 37.2% from beyond the arc. Nicholas Boyd is averaging 20.3 points and four assists over the past 10 games.

Washington is averaging 10.6 points and 9.3 rebounds for the Terrapins. Andre Mills is averaging 2.4 made 3-pointers over the last 10 games.

LAST 10 GAMES: Badgers: 6-4, averaging 80.5 points, 31.4 rebounds, 14.7 assists, 4.9 steals and 2.9 blocks per game while shooting 43.2%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 77.2 points per game.

Terrapins: 3-7, averaging 63.8 points, 31.1 rebounds, 10.5 assists, 3.8 steals and 3.2 blocks per game while shooting 41.3% from the field. Their opponents have averaged 74.7 points.
